Russian Qt Forum

Qt => Пользовательский интерфейс (GUI) => Тема начата: Marinad от Июнь 02, 2009, 00:36



Название: Открыть новое окно
Отправлено: Marinad от Июнь 02, 2009, 00:36
Пользуюсь Signals and slots editor в Qt Creator`е.
Нужно чтобы при активации пункта SettingsAction (в файл меню) открывалось новое окно (настройки)
Цитировать
Sender: SettingsAction
Signal: activated()
Receiver: а вот тут собственно загвоздка


Название: Re: Открыть новое окно
Отправлено: igor_bogomolov от Июнь 02, 2009, 00:54
Лучше все с самого начала писать руками. Почитай Сигналы и слоты (http://www.doc.crossplatform.ru/qt/4.5.0/signalsandslots.html)


Название: Re: Открыть новое окно
Отправлено: sinj от Июнь 03, 2009, 13:38
Посмотри вот эту вот тему. Доступно)
http://www.prog.org.ru/topic_9561_0.html (http://www.prog.org.ru/topic_9561_0.html)


Название: Re: Открыть новое окно
Отправлено: Marinad от Июнь 03, 2009, 13:42
спс, ща разбираться буду)


Название: Re: Открыть новое окно
Отправлено: sinj от Июнь 03, 2009, 13:45
А вообще, ты еще можешь выводить готовые формы-сообщения, и делается это проще. Надо юзать qMessageBox.


Название: Re: Открыть новое окно
Отправлено: Marinad от Июнь 03, 2009, 16:49
MessageBox подойдёт для диалога настроек?


Название: Re: Открыть новое окно
Отправлено: pastor от Июнь 03, 2009, 20:44
MessageBox подойдёт для диалога настроек?

QDialog точно подойдет. QMessageBox предназначен для вывода различных сообщений